#8a8054 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#8a8054 is composed of 54.1% red, 50.2% green and 32.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 7.2% magenta, 39.1% yellow and 45.9% black. It has a hue angle of 48.9 degrees, a saturation of 24.3% and a lightness of 43.5%. #8a8054 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ffa8 with #150100. Closest websafe color is: #999966.

Shades and Tints of #8a8054

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040402 is the darkest color, while #faf9f7 is the lightest one.

Tones of #8a8054

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#70706e is the less saturated color, while #d7b007 is the most saturated one.
